At BWX Technologies, Inc. (NYSE: BWXT), we are People Strong, Innovation Driven. Headquartered in Lynchburg, Virginia, BWXT is a Defense News Top 100 manufacturing and engineering innovator that provides safe and effective nuclear solutions for global security, clean energy, environmental restoration, nuclear medicine and space exploration. With more than 7,800 employees, BWXT has 14 major operating sites in the U.S., Canada and the U.K. We are the sole manufacturer of naval nuclear reactors for U.S. submarines and aircraft carriers. Our company supplies precision manufactured components, services and fuel for the commercial nuclear power industry across four continents. Our joint ventures provide environmental restoration and operations management at a dozen U.S. Department of Energy and NASA facilities. BWXT’s technology is driving advances in medical radioisotope production in North America and microreactors for various defense and space applications. For more information, visit www.bwxt.com. We are looking for motivated college students to join our highly-skilled team of engineers for an exciting summer internship in Mount Vernon, Indiana. Opportunities are available in the following departments:

  • Steam Generator

  • Reactor Vessel

  • Tooling

    At BWXT, our interns perform challenging tasks in their field of study while developing and delivering unique engineering solutions for use in a nuclear environment. Our interns work collaboratively as part of our Engineering team and will create/update drawings and procedures, assist with product and/or tooling designs, perform testing and analysis, and assist with project management and the procurement of materials as needed. A BWXT internship not only provides valuable on the job training but allows you to be a part of something bigger!

    BWXT offers paid internships along with a housing stipend for those interns whose home of record is more than 50 miles from Mount Vernon. Internships will last approximately 10-12 weeks. At the end of the internship, each intern has the opportunity to present their completed work/ assigned projects to the team.

    Successful candidates must be currently enrolled in a Mechanical Engineering, Civil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ering or Mechanical Engineering Technology program. Additionally:

  • Students must be at a sophomore standing or above at the time the internship begins.

  • Students with a cumulative GPA of 3.0 or higher is preferred.

  • US citizenship with no dual citizenship is required for this position.

    Preference will be given to students who have also completed coursework in Statistics, Mechanics of Materials, and/or Solid Modeling.
